一种车铣复合机床数控系统技术方案

技术编号:15570926 阅读:177 留言:0更新日期:2017-06-10 04:12
本发明专利技术公开了一种车铣复合机床数控系统,包括按键面板、ARM处理器、运动控制处理器、运动隔离转换电路、伺服驱动器、伺服电机、IO扩展电路、IO隔离转换电路、输入接口和输出接口,按键面板将按键信息传送到ARM处理器进行运算处理得到运动轨迹信息,将运动轨迹信息传送到运动控制处理器进行解析,对解析后的数据进行直线、圆弧、插补和位置控制运算,并输出伺服脉冲控制信号经运动隔离转换电路传送到伺服驱动器,伺服驱动器接收到伺服脉冲控制信号后控制伺服电机进行相应运转。实施本发明专利技术的车铣复合机床数控系统,具有以下有益效果:能执行直线和圆弧插补、能加工复杂的工件、加工精度较高、加工速度较快、操作简单易用。

CNC system of turning milling machine tool

The invention discloses a millturn CNC system, including key panel, ARM processor, motion control processor, vibration isolation circuit, servo driver, servo motor, IO expansion circuit, IO conversion circuit, isolated input and output interface, keypad key information will be transmitted to the ARM processor for processing motion track information, path information is transmitted to the motion control processor is analyzed, for linear and circular interpolation and position control, operation of the parsed data, and outputs the control signal by motion servo pulse isolation and conversion circuit transmitted to the servo driver, servo servo driver receives a pulse control signal to control the servo motor after corresponding operation. Lathemilling machine CNC system is the embodiment of the invention, has the following advantages: to perform linear and circular interpolation, workpiece, high machining accuracy, processing speed and operation of complex processing is simple and easy to use.

【技术实现步骤摘要】

本专利技术涉及数控机床领域,特别涉及一种车铣复合机床数控系统
技术介绍
现有的车铣复合机床数控系统有两种,第一种是通用车铣复合机床数控系统,其通用性较强。适用于普通车铣工件的加工,当用于工具类工件加工时,批量生产速度慢,而且编程操作比较复杂。对操作员工的文化和技术水平要求较高,操作工培训时间长,上手慢。第二种是车铣复合机床数控系统,其专用于工具类工件的加工,使用简易,ARM处理器直接控制伺服驱动,用于工具工件加工时,其速度比第一种快。由于简易,ARM的处理能力有限,不能执行直线和圆弧插补,只能加工简单的工件,不能加工复杂的工件,其加工精度低。
技术实现思路
本专利技术要解决的技术问题在于,针对现有技术的上述不能执行直线和圆弧插补、不能加工复杂的工件、加工精度较低、加工速度较慢、操作较为复杂的缺陷,提供一种能执行直线和圆弧插补、能加工复杂的工件、加工精度较高、加工速度较快、操作简单易用的车铣复合机床数控系统。本专利技术解决其技术问题所采用的技术方案是:构造一种车铣复合机床数控系统,包括按键面板、ARM处理器、运动控制处理器、运动隔离转换电路、伺服驱动器、伺服电机、IO扩展电路、IO隔离转换电路、输入接口和输出接口,所述按键面板将用户的按键信息传送到所述ARM处理器,所述ARM处理器对所述按键信息进行运算处理得到运动轨迹信息,并将所述运动轨迹信息传送到所述运动控制处理器,所述运动控制处理器对所述运动轨迹信息进行解析,对解析后的数据进行直线、圆弧、插补和位置控制运算,并输出伺服脉冲控制信号经所述运动隔离转换电路传送到所述伺服驱动器,所述伺服驱动器接收到所述伺服脉冲控制信号后控制所述伺服电机进行相应运转,所述ARM处理器还根据所述按键信息向所述IO扩展电路下发控制指令,所述IO扩展电路将所述控制指令传送到所述IO隔离转换电路,所述IO隔离转换电路将所述控制指令进行隔离、转换和抗干扰处理后控制所述输入接口和输出接口。在本专利技术所述的车铣复合机床数控系统中,还包括第一存储器,所述第一存储器与所述ARM处理器连接、用于存储所述车铣复合机床数控系统运行时的程序和变量。在本专利技术所述的车铣复合机床数控系统中,还包括第二存储器,所述第二存储器与所述ARM处理器连接、用于存储所述车铣复合机床数控系统的启动代码、uC/OS实时操作系统的数控执行程序和所需的数控程序。在本专利技术所述的车铣复合机床数控系统中,还包括第三存储器,所述第三存储器与所述ARM处理器连接、用于存储用户设置的数据、刀具参数和位置数据。在本专利技术所述的车铣复合机床数控系统中,还包括网络接口,所述网络接口与所述ARM处理器连接、用于传送加工数据、运行情况、故障代码和产量信息。在本专利技术所述的车铣复合机床数控系统中,还包括RS485接口,所述RS485接口与所述ARM处理器连接、用于传送加工数据、运行情况、故障代码和产量信息。在本专利技术所述的车铣复合机床数控系统中,还包括USB接口,所述USB接口与所述ARM处理器连接、用于更新系统程序或拷贝加工数据。在本专利技术所述的车铣复合机床数控系统中,还包括LCD显示器,所述LCD显示器与所述ARM处理器连接、用于显示用户界面和软件功能。在本专利技术所述的车铣复合机床数控系统中,还包括电源系统,所述电源系统与所述ARM处理器连接、用于为所述车铣复合机床数控系统供电。在本专利技术所述的车铣复合机床数控系统中,还包括电子脉冲手轮,所述电子脉冲手轮与所述运动控制处理器连接、用于进行机械工作原点的设定、手动方式的步进微调和加工中的中断插入动作。实施本专利技术的车铣复合机床数控系统,具有以下有益效果:由于使用按键面板、ARM处理器、运动控制处理器、运动隔离转换电路、伺服驱动器、伺服电机按键面板将用户的按键信息传送到ARM处理器,ARM处理器对按键信息进行运算处理得到运动轨迹信息,并将其传送到运动控制处理器,运动控制处理器对其解析并进行直线、圆弧、插补和位置控制运算,输出伺服脉冲控制信号经运动隔离转换电路传送到伺服驱动器,伺服驱动器控制伺服电机进行相应运转,所以其能执行直线和圆弧插补、能加工复杂的工件、加工精度较高、加工速度较快、操作简单易用。附图说明为了更清楚地说明本专利技术实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本专利技术的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。图1为本专利技术车铣复合机床数控系统一个实施例中的结构示意图。具体实施方式下面将结合本专利技术实施例中的附图,对本专利技术实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本专利技术一部分实施例,而不是全部的实施例。基于本专利技术中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都属于本专利技术保护的范围。在本专利技术车铣复合机床数控系统实施例中,其车铣复合机床数控系统的结构示意图如图1所示。图1中,该车铣复合机床数控系统包括按键面板1、ARM处理器2、运动控制处理器3、运动隔离转换电路4、伺服驱动器5、伺服电机6、IO扩展电路7、IO隔离转换电路8、输入接口9和输出接口10,其中,按键面板上部分功能按键均对应有一个LED功能灯,当该车铣复合机床数控系统上电后,用户通过按键面板1操作机床,按键面板1通过总线将用户输入的按键信息(即功能操作信息)发送给ARM处理器2,ARM处理器2点亮按键对应的LED功能灯,ARM处理器2将按键信息进行运算处理(具体是对按键信进行功能解码)后得到运动轨迹信息,通过数据总线接口将运动轨迹信息传送到运动控制处理器3。运动控制处理器3对运动轨迹信息进行解析,对解析后的数据进行直线、圆弧、插补和位置控制运算,也就是执行相应的速度计算、插补、位置伺服和位置反馈的各个阶段的运动,并输出伺服脉冲控制信号经运动隔离转换电路4传送到机床的伺服驱动器5,伺服驱动器5的伺服位置信号也经运动隔离转换电路4传送回运动控制处理器3。伺服驱动器5接收到伺服脉冲控制信号后控制伺服电机6进行相应运转。本实施例中,IO扩展电路7通过总线与ARM处理器2连接,负责机床与车铣复合机床数控系统的连通,该ARM处理器2还根据按键信息的不同功能解码向IO扩展电路7下发控制指令(也就是将ARM处理器2中各IO输出口的信息即控制指令传送到IO扩展电路7),IO扩展电路7将控制指令传送到IO隔离转换电路8,IO隔离转换电路8将控制指令进行隔离、转换和抗干扰处理后控制输入接口9和输出接口10,也就是IO隔离转换电路8执行相应的输入接口9和输出接口10的逻辑控制。值得一提的是,上述输入接口9可以是机床的各传感器和限位开关的输入接口,上述输出接口10可以是机床各电磁阀和继电器的输出接口,换句话说,IO隔离转换电路8根据ARM处理器3的控制指令控制机床各电磁阀和继电器的输出接口的状态,以及实时反馈机床各传感器和限位开关的输入接口的状态给ARM处理器2。值得一提的是,本实施例中,伺服驱动器5的个数为可以为一个或多个,伺服电机6的个数与伺服驱动器的个数对应,也为一个或多个,图1中只是作为一个例子画出了一个伺服驱动器5和一个伺服电机6,当然本文档来自技高网...
一种车铣复合机床数控系统

【技术保护点】
一种车铣复合机床数控系统,其特征在于,包括按键面板、ARM处理器、运动控制处理器、运动隔离转换电路、伺服驱动器、伺服电机、IO扩展电路、IO隔离转换电路、输入接口和输出接口,所述按键面板将用户的按键信息传送到所述ARM处理器,所述ARM处理器对所述按键信息进行运算处理得到运动轨迹信息,并将所述运动轨迹信息传送到所述运动控制处理器,所述运动控制处理器对所述运动轨迹信息进行解析,对解析后的数据进行直线、圆弧、插补和位置控制运算,并输出伺服脉冲控制信号经所述运动隔离转换电路传送到所述伺服驱动器,所述伺服驱动器接收到所述伺服脉冲控制信号后控制所述伺服电机进行相应运转,所述ARM处理器还根据所述按键信息向所述IO扩展电路下发控制指令,所述IO扩展电路将所述控制指令传送到所述IO隔离转换电路,所述IO隔离转换电路将所述控制指令进行隔离、转换和抗干扰处理后控制所述输入接口和输出接口。

【技术特征摘要】
1.一种车铣复合机床数控系统,其特征在于,包括按键面板、ARM处理器、运动控制处理器、运动隔离转换电路、伺服驱动器、伺服电机、IO扩展电路、IO隔离转换电路、输入接口和输出接口,所述按键面板将用户的按键信息传送到所述ARM处理器,所述ARM处理器对所述按键信息进行运算处理得到运动轨迹信息,并将所述运动轨迹信息传送到所述运动控制处理器,所述运动控制处理器对所述运动轨迹信息进行解析,对解析后的数据进行直线、圆弧、插补和位置控制运算,并输出伺服脉冲控制信号经所述运动隔离转换电路传送到所述伺服驱动器,所述伺服驱动器接收到所述伺服脉冲控制信号后控制所述伺服电机进行相应运转,所述ARM处理器还根据所述按键信息向所述IO扩展电路下发控制指令,所述IO扩展电路将所述控制指令传送到所述IO隔离转换电路,所述IO隔离转换电路将所述控制指令进行隔离、转换和抗干扰处理后控制所述输入接口和输出接口。2.根据权利要求1所述的车铣复合机床数控系统,其特征在于,还包括第一存储器,所述第一存储器与所述ARM处理器连接、用于存储所述车铣复合机床数控系统运行时的程序和变量。3.根据权利要求2所述的车铣复合机床数控系统,其特征在于,还包括第二存储器,所述第二存储器与所述ARM处理器连接、用于存储所述车铣复合机床数控系统的启动代码、uC/OS实时操作系统的数控执行程序和所需的数控程序。4.根...

【专利技术属性】
技术研发人员:曾绍群
申请(专利权)人:珠海市研泰电子科技有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1